senegal bichir, smaller knife fish species( not bgk or clown) exodons, or leopard ctenopoma- the ctenopoma sounds ideal for you, it has nice pattern, wont outgrow the tank, and mine was fairly interactive. you might even be able to add a few tankmates like some larger growing tetras or something. there are also some catfish that would work, pictus, bumblebee cat, and i think a jaguar catfish would stay small enough, not 100% sure on that tho so do some research and ignore alot of the previous posts. gl
